RE: sample gallery: Canon RF 16mm f/2.8 STM - Klaus - 02-07-2022

I will test this lens in corrected mode only - nobody on this planet will use images in RAW mode.

I've done the MTFs in the meantime - they are somewhat higher than expected at medium aperture settings. Not sure why.

I suspect that the RAW converters struggle with the excessive color fringing whereas Imatest can see "through" this.
